There was a report linking Dorell Wright from the Heat for BK.

Sun-Sentinel :
\"POINTED INTEREST?

When considering offseason options at point guard, don\'t discount the possibility of Charlotte\'s Brevin Knight, whose contract calls for $4.4 million next season, with a team option for $4.2 million the following season.

With rookie Raymond Felton having emerged as a big-minutes talent at the point, Bobcats coach Bernie Bickerstaff acknowledges the potential for a trade of the 30-year-old.

While Knight would be a logical alternative to re-signing a 38-year-old Gary Payton, the Heat does not possess the first-round draft pick the Bobcats covet and cannot use its $5 million mid-level exception in a trade. Dorell Wright, however, might prove enticing.\"

Wright was taken #19 in the \'04 draft straight out of high school and would be an excellent addition IMO.
